Bathroom Exhaust Installation in Denver County, CO
Bathroom exhaust installation involves setting up ventilation systems designed to remove excess moisture, odors, and airborne contaminants from bathrooms. This service typically covers installing new exhaust fans, upgrading existing units, or adding ventilation where none previously existed. Property owners often seek this work to improve air quality, prevent mold growth, and ensure proper humidity control, especially in bathrooms without adequate ventilation or during renovations.
Before requesting bathroom exhaust installation, property owners should consider the size and layout of the bathroom, as this impacts the type and capacity of the exhaust fan needed. It is also helpful to understand whether the project requires ductwork to vent air outside or if a recirculating fan is sufficient. Clarifying these details can ensure the chosen system effectively addresses the space’s ventilation needs and complies with any local building codes or regulations.

Bathroom Exhaust Installation Questions
What is bathroom exhaust installation? It involves installing a ventilation fan to remove moisture and odors from a bathroom space.
Why is proper ventilation important? Effective ventilation helps prevent mold growth and maintains air quality in the bathroom.
What types of exhaust fans are available? Options include ceiling-mounted fans, wall-mounted units, and inline fans, suitable for different bathroom layouts.
Is additional ductwork needed for installation? In many cases, ductwork is required to vent air outside, ensuring proper airflow and moisture removal.
